I like to think that quality ingredients speak volumes in any dish. Here’s what I use for my Instant Pot mac and cheese:
4 cups low-sodium chicken broth: This forms the base of my dish, providing great flavor without overwhelming saltiness.
2 tablespoons unsalted butter: For richness and creaminess; it's a staple in many of my recipes.
16 ounces dry elbow macaroni: The classic choice, these shapes capture the cheesy goodness beautifully.
1/2 teaspoon smoked paprika: A little twist that adds depth without overpowering the dish.
1 teaspoon hot sauce (like Tabasco): Just enough to pique the palate without making your brow sweat.
2 cups sharp shredded cheddar cheese: I love that sharp cheese flavor; it elevates the entire dish.
1/2 teaspoon freshly ground black pepper: A sprinkle here makes a world of difference.
1/2 to 1 cup whole milk: Creamier texture and richer flavor depend on your preference.
1 teaspoon garlic powder: A hint of garlic brings warmth and depth.
1/2 teaspoon sea salt: Essential, but use it wisely.
1 cup shredded mozzarella cheese: This adds gooeyness.
1/2 cup grated Parmesan cheese: A sprinkle of this brings an elegant finish.
How to Make Instant Pot Mac and Cheese
Now, let’s roll up our sleeves and get cooking. Here's a step-by-step guide for creating this delicious dish.
Step 1: Gather Your Ingredients
Before you start, make sure you have everything ready. This means measuring out your ingredients and having your Instant Pot on standby. Prepping first makes for a smoother cooking experience.
Step 2: Add Ingredients to the Instant Pot
Take your Instant Pot and pour in the low-sodium chicken broth, followed by the elbow macaroni. Don't forget to add the butter. That creamy richness gets infused in every bite.
Step 3: Season and Stir
Now, it’s time for spices! Add in the smoked paprika, hot sauce, garlic powder, sea salt, and pepper. Give it a good stir to combine all those flavors. This is where your mac and cheese begins its journey!
Step 4: Cook
Secure the lid on your Instant Pot and make sure the valve is set to “sealing.” Select the manual setting and set the timer for 4 minutes. Yes, that’s it! Just four minutes to cheesy perfection.
Step 5: Quick Release
When the cooking timer goes off, carefully do a quick release. Beware of the steam! Once it’s safe, open the lid and marvel at the sticky goodness inside.
Step 6: Add the Cheeses
Here comes the best part. Stir in your cheddar, mozzarella, and Parmesan cheese. Watch it melt! Add in your choice of milk, adjusting to your desired creaminess, and mix until you get that velvety consistency.
Step 7: Enjoy!
Serve your mac and cheese hot. If you’d like, sprinkle a little extra cheese on top or even a dash more of paprika for color. Enjoy this comforting dish with your favorite sides.

Recipe Variations: Mix It Up
Variety keeps meals exciting. Here are a few tweaks you can try:
Vegetable Additions: Toss in some peas, spinach, or roasted broccoli for added nutrition and color.
Protein Boost: Add cubed ham or shredded chicken for a heartier dish.
Spicy Version: Add jalapeños or sriracha for a spicy kick.
Different Cheeses: Experiment with gouda or pepper jack for new flavors.
Vegan Version: Use plant-based cheese and broth. You can replace butter with coconut oil.
Gluten-Free Option: Substitute elbow macaroni for your favorite gluten-free pasta.
